What are the differences between dramatic literature and fiction?

Dramatic literature is typically written for stage performance and focuses on dialogue and action. Fiction, on the other hand, can take various forms like novels and short stories and has a broader range of narrative techniques.

What are the main differences between dramatic and comic?

Dramatic is usually more serious and intense, focusing on heavy emotions and conflicts. Comic, on the other hand, is all about humor and making people laugh with light-hearted situations.

Dramatic conflict was the highest form of dramatic expression, and it was the most basic aesthetic feature of dramatic literature, right?

Dramatic conflict is the highest form of dramatic expression, and it is one of the most basic aesthetic features of dramatic literature. Dramatic conflict refers to the contradictions and conflicts between characters, between characters and the environment, or between characters themselves and concepts. It is one of the basic elements of drama and an important reason why plays can attract audiences and arouse emotional resonance. Through the dramatic conflict, the audience could have a deeper understanding of the inner contradictions and motives of the characters, as well as a better understanding of the theme and emotional content of the play. In dramatic literature, dramatic conflicts could be expressed in various ways, such as confrontation, contradiction, quarrel between characters, conflict between characters and the environment, or even conflict and contradiction in the characters 'hearts. Different plays have different forms of dramatic conflict, but they all aim to satisfy the audience's dramatic needs. Therefore, dramatic conflict is one of the most basic aesthetic features of dramatic literature. It can attract the audience and improve the artistic value and appeal of dramatic works.
